Every component, from the walnut wood ear chambers to the steel headband and leather\/Alcantara interface, is chosen not just for durability, but for how it contributes to the final acoustic result. \u003cspan class=\"\" data-state=\"closed\"\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"758\" data-end=\"1112\"\u003eAt the core is a proprietary isodynamic (planar) driver system built around powerful N52 neodymium magnets arranged on both sides of the diaphragm. This symmetrical magnetic structure allows for more controlled movement and improved dynamic response—addressing one of the traditional limitations of planar designs. \u003cspan class=\"\" data-state=\"closed\"\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"1114\" data-end=\"1376\"\u003eSpirit pairs this with a lightweight but highly rigid driver support structure—developed using a composite material known as Texalwood—which resists deformation under load and preserves energy and speed through the system. \u003cspan class=\"\" data-state=\"closed\"\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"1378\" data-end=\"1481\"\u003eWhat sets the Centauri 1706 apart, though, is how all of this translates into the listening experience.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"1483\" data-end=\"1825\"\u003eThere’s an immediate sense of scale. The overall balance leans warm and engaging, prioritizing musical coherence over clinical analysis—something that becomes more apparent the longer you listen.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"2541\" data-end=\"2941\"\u003eA key innovation here is the Ventilation Pad System, developed in collaboration with Dekoni. This system manages airflow and pressure within the ear chamber—reducing the “cavern effect” common in planar headphones and allowing the diaphragm to move more freely and naturally. It also contributes directly to the headphone’s expansive staging and tonal balance. \u003cspan class=\"\" data-state=\"closed\"\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"2943\" data-end=\"3247\"\u003eDespite its scale and construction, the Centauri 1706 is surprisingly accommodating. With a relatively easy load (22 ohms, high sensitivity), it pairs well with a wide range of amplifiers—even smaller or portable setups—while still scaling with higher-end systems. \u003cspan class=\"\" data-state=\"closed\"\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-start=\"3249\" data-end=\"3552\"\u003eComfort has also been carefully considered.
